Houthis Attack Destroyer In Red Sea, U.S. Army Targets Air Defense System In Yemen

Click to see full-size image. (The U.S. Central Command)

The Houthis (Ansar Allah) in Yemen attempted to target the United States Navy USS Gravely Arleigh Burke-class guided missile destroyer in the Red Sea on April 3, the U.S. Central Command (CETCOM) said.

In a statement released, the command said that USS Gravely and other CENTCOM forces successfully engaged and destroyed one anti-ship ballistic missile and two suicide drones which were launched by the Houthis from Yemen.

“There were no injuries or damage reported by U.S., coalition, or commercial ships,” the command noted in the statement which was released on April 4.

CENTCOM announced in the same statement that its forces destroyed a mobile surface-to-air missile system in Houthi-controlled areas in Yemen.

“It was determined these systems presented a threat to U.S. and coalition forces and merchant vessels in the region,” the command said. “U.S. Central Command is dedicated to protecting the freedom of navigation and make international waters safer and more secure for Coalition and merchant vessels.”

The Houthis have attacked dozens vessels affiliated with Israel or owned by the U.S. and the United Kingdom in the Red Sea and Gulf of Aden since last November in response to the Israeli war and siege on the Palestinian Gaza Strip.

In an attempt to deter the Houthis, the American and British militaries have been bombing areas controlled by the group in Yemen since January.

Despite taking some losses, the Houthis appear to be determined to go on with their military campaign against Israel and its allies.

Speaking ahead of International Quds Day, the leader of the Houthis, Abdul Malik al-Houthi, said that his group “will not compromise or retreat” from its support for the Palestinian cause.

“Since the Battle of Al-Aqsa Flood began [7 October 2023], we supported [Palestine] with everything we can, and we are constantly striving to develop our capabilities,” al-Houthi said. “We will not compromise our position on the Palestinian issue and will not back down from it,” he added, pledging to continue to support and “strengthen cooperation and improve performance and action until the promised victory.”

Al-Houthi also accused the U.S. of “becoming an actual and full partner of the Israeli enemy in its crimes and aggression against the Palestinian people.”
